Moorhead was clearly the better team tonight.....with a 5-1 victory.
Moorhead played well, Warroad was sub-par and could not keep up with Moorhead's speed.
Moorhead scored short handed and then killed off a 5-3 for 1:30. At times Moorhead looked like they were on the powerplay when it was 5-5 and during the penalty kill it looked like even strength.
Warroad had a penalty shot that the ref called a goal but later after talking to the goal judge was called off. Forward progress of the puck was stopped. This is what I was told, I was at the opposite end of the ice. Aaron Marvin was not very impressive tonight, I was looking forward to seeing Jordy Christian and Marvin square off at center tonight. Christian has his chances to score but picked up an assist or two tonight.
The game was obviously a sellout, standing room only.

I was at this game and i thought that Warroad outplayed Moorhead for stretchs in this game. I believe that the game was much closer than the 5 to 1 score. Joe Duncan for Moorhead had one of his better games and held Moorhead in the game especially in the third period when the ice was tilted. Moorhead did however make the most of their opportunities and killed off a key 5 on 3 penalty which was a great sign. They also negated Marvin which was another good sign.
Bootom Line Moorhead got the W when they were probably looking ahead to Tuesday nights round 2 with the Rams from Roseau.
